Sending a Razorpay link separately after a form submission creates friction — some customers pay, many forget. When you embed a payment field directly in your form, the transaction and the data collection happen in one step. You receive the submission and the payment at the same time, with no follow-up required.
How it works
Add a Payment field to any existing or new form
Enter your Razorpay API keys in account settings — one-time setup
Customers pay inline — you get paid and get the data simultaneously
What you get
Razorpay-powered UPI, debit cards, credit cards, and net banking
Fixed amount or customer-entered amount — your choice
Instant payment confirmation in your dashboard
Auto-receipt emailed to the customer on completion
Works with any form type — fees, orders, donations, deposits
No extra platform fees charged by FormBharat

FAQ
FormBharat supports UPI (PhonePe, Google Pay, Paytm, BHIM, any UPI app), debit cards, credit cards (Visa, Mastercard, Amex), and net banking — all powered by Razorpay.
Yes. You need a Razorpay account (free to create) and enter your Razorpay API keys in FormBharat's settings. All payments go directly to your Razorpay account — FormBharat does not hold or touch any funds.
Yes. Set a fixed amount (e.g., ₹500 registration fee) or allow customers to enter their own amount — useful for donations or variable fee structures. Conditional logic can also show different amounts based on earlier answers.
No. FormBharat charges nothing on transactions. Razorpay's standard processing fee (typically around 2%) applies, but that's between you and Razorpay directly. FormBharat takes nothing.
After a successful payment, the customer sees the custom thank-you message you configure in form settings. If email notifications are enabled, they also receive a receipt. Payment status appears in your FormBharat dashboard against that response.
